Unitless numbers can be used with numbers of any unit.
@debug 100px + 50 // 150px @debug 4s * 10 // 40s {% endcodeExample %}
Numbers with incompatible units can't be used with addition, subtraction, or modulo.
@debug 100px + 10s // ^^^^^^^^^^^ // Error: Incompatible units px and s. {% endcodeExample %}
You can also write + and - as unary operators, which take only one value:
+<expression> returns the expression's value without changing it.-<expression> returns the negative version of the expression's value.@debug +(5s + 7s) // 12s @debug -(50px + 30px) // -80px @debug -(10px - 15px) // 5px {% endcodeExample %}

Unlike other mathematical operations, division in Sass is done with the
math.div() function. Although many programming languages use / as a
division operator, in CSS / is used as a separator (as in font: 15px/32px or
hsl(120 100% 50% / 0.8)). While Sass does support the use of / as a division
operator, this is deprecated and will be removed in a future version.
